Output e87a8a7418c583cd2791767f52b956787325847b63a1f6745e780a6954128952:0

value
76500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f5cb02ba4a76e5fbc50094b1550afab04a04213 OP_EQUALVERIFY OP_CHECKSIG
address
1E52fX4yM7WtykY492Wss3zH9PErnmiRaN
transaction
e87a8a7418c583cd2791767f52b956787325847b63a1f6745e780a6954128952
confirmations
578823
spent
true